## Deployment

Prosewarden (our docs linter) runs as a stateless service behind the internal gateway, so there's not much attack surface to worry about — no persistent storage, no outbound calls except to the rule registry. It reads rule bundles at boot and refuses unsigned ones, which is the bit you'll probably care about. Rotation of the signing key is quarterly. Everything below is injected at deploy time as environment configuration.

deployment values, yahap-fajeg:
[ulaok]
port = 5432
region = south-2
host = ulaok.urlaqdata.internal
team = tameth
timeout_ms = 2000
retries = 8

## Deployment

Before your Fenwick plugin ships, all bundled SQL files get run through our linter in CI — no exceptions, sorry. It catches unqualified table names, missing semicolons, and the dreaded SELECT *. Failures block the release pipeline, so run it locally first with the bundled pre-commit hook. The linter reads its rules from the standard config, which we pin to the following values.

deployment values, bahop-tahog:
[kasvan]
port = 11211
team = kasdor
host = kasvan.orvexforge.example
region = lower-3
access_code = ac_76e68d
timeout_ms = 2000

## Deployment

Textgate's encoding sniffer runs as a sidecar next to the upload service. Deploy both together; the sniffer inspects the first 64 KB of each uploaded text file and tags it before storage. Mismatched tags block ingestion, so keep the confidence threshold sane. The sidecar reads its runtime settings from the values below.

deployment values, yafop-fahap:
[lamwyn]
team = silath
access_code = ac_166fb2
host = lamwyn.orvexgrid.example
port = 9300
owner = pelael.praius
peer = istiel.zarqeldyn.corp